Top Ten of 2009

 

Over the next week we will drop “Best Of” lists from individual shows as they come up on our schedule. 

 

We start with DJ Pledge from the Seaport Music show. A good place to start really, since Mr. Pledge books the downtown (and free!)  Seaport Music Festival concert series which focuses mainly on new and up and coming artists.

Top Ten Records Of The Year

 

10. Kid Congo Powers – Dracula Boots

9. The Low Anthem - Oh My God, Charlie Darwin

8. Cass McCombs - Catacombs

7. Fever Ray – Fever Ray

6. Comet Gain – Broken Record Prayers

5. The Pains of Being Pure At Heart - The Pains of Being Pure At Heart

4. The Raveonettes – In And Out Of Control

3. I Was A King – I Was A King

2. Here We Go Magic – Here We Go Magic

1. A Place To Bury Strangers – Exploding Head

Top Five Singles Of The Year 

 

5. Goldheart Assembly - So Long St. Christopher

4 Casiokids – Verdens Storste Land/ Fot i Hose

3. Animal Collective – My Girls

2. Crystal Stilts – Love Is A Wave

1. Atlas Sound - Walkabout (Feat. Noah Lennox)

 

 

 

 

 

Best Live Show Of The Year

 

Primal Scream – La Zona Rosa (Austin, TX)

 

 

Best Album Art Of The Year

 

 Black Moth Super Rainbow – Eating Us

 

Black Moth SUper Rainbow - Eating Us

 

 

Worst Record Of The Year

 

 The Cribs – Ignore The Ignorant

 

 

Top Ten Records Of The Decade

 

10. LCD Soundsystem – Sounds Like Silver

9. The Bees - Free The Bees

8. Grandaddy - The Sophtware Slump

7. Joanna Newsom – The Milk-Eyed Mender

6. Don Air – Carpenter’s Delight

5. Spiritualized - Let It Come Down

4. Blur – Think Tank

3. Delgados – The Great Eastern

2. Hot Chip – The Warning

1. Super Fury Animals – Rings Around The World

 

 

Top Single Of The Decade

 

Flaming Lips – Do You Realize?
